Property Report
This property, located at 29, Boneta Road, SE18 5NG in London, is a house built between 1976-1982, with a floor area of 101 square metres. It features fully double-glazed windows and a pitched roof with 200mm loft insulation. The property has a current energy rating of C and a potential energy rating value of B, indicating some room for improvement. The main heating system is a boiler and radiators powered by mains gas. The property has undergone some energy-saving measures, with a total energy cost saving of £664.00. It has 6 heated rooms and no fireplaces. The property is an end-terrace house and has a lease term of 1 year.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 876 out of 999.
